Heritage (Latin / Tango Medley)
Heritage exists as a shift in the journey—one that moves from transformation into identity. After the release of UNBOUND, this moment is not about breaking free anymore. It is about understanding what remains, what has always been there, and what gives us the strength to move forward.
This piece is deeply connected to Marcos—his heritage, his culture, and the lived experiences that shape who he is. It is not presented as a performance choice, but as something authentic and rooted. The music reflects that truth. Built from Despacito, The Girl from Ipanema, and Libertango, it brings together different expressions of Latin identity—modern influence, timeless elegance, and passionate intensity. Each carries its own voice, but together they tell a more complete story.
Within UNBOUND, Heritage acknowledges something essential: freedom is not found by disconnecting from where we come from. It is found by understanding it.
To be truly unbound—to fully be who we are—we have to know our past. Our heritage does not limit us; it defines us, grounds us, and carries us. It gives us the foundation to move forward with clarity and purpose. The rhythms in this piece feel different because they are meant to be felt in the body, not just heard. They are lived, not interpreted.
This moment brings the story back to something human and real. After the abstraction of struggle and release, Heritagereminds us that identity is not something we leave behind when we change—it is something we bring with us.
Because the truth is, we are not unbound in spite of where we come from.
We are unbound because of it.
